retina
noun
/ˈrɛtɪnə/

Definition
The thin layer of tissue at the back of the eye that receives light and sends visual signals to the brain.

Examples
- The retina is responsible for capturing images and allowing us to see.
- Damage to the retina can lead to serious vision problems.
- He received a treatment to repair his retina after the injury.

Meaning
The retina plays a crucial role in the visual process by converting light into neural signals.
